#2363d1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2363d1 is composed of 13.7% red, 38.8%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.3% cyan, 52.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 217.9 degrees, a saturation of 71.3% and a lightness of 47.8%. #2363d1 color hex could be obtained by blending #46c6ff with #0000a3.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#2363d1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2363d1 has RGB values of R:35, G:99, B:209 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 2319313.
